## Transcode farm capacity: plugin constraints

The Framemill cluster schedules plugin jobs per-node with strict memory fencing. Plugins exceeding their slot are killed, not swapped. Plan output bitrates accordingly; 4K ladders consume two slots. Queue depth is shared across tenants, so long jobs should checkpoint. Current per-node limits your plugins must respect are listed below.

tuning constants:
BUDGETS = {
    "gilok": 870,
    "briael": 629,
    "silok": 264,
    "ruswyn": 693,
    "ralax": 162,
    "ralath": 605,
    "nordor": 675,
}

# Flaglight Rollouts — Approvals

Quick version for on-call: any rollout touching more than 5% of traffic needs an approval in Flaglight before the ramp continues. Kill switches don't need approval — just flip them and note it in the incident channel. Scheduled ramps pause automatically if error budget burns hot. If you're stuck at 2 a.m. with a pending approval, there's one person authorized to override, and that's the approver below.

account owner for tagep-bafof: Norael Gilax Juleth

Handover — Pairline matching service

GC pauses spiking again, p99 at 2.1s during evening match windows. Heap dump from last night is on the bastion. Suspect the candidate-cache holding stale match objects; tried reducing TTL, marginal help. Don't restart node 3 without draining first. If the admin console locks you out mid-restart (it did to me twice), use the recovery flow — it asks for the passphrase before granting shell. Passphrase follows.

vault phrase of fafop-hahop = ralys-kasion-normir-belix-silys-fendor